Capacity note for the Veldrin validator plugin system — heads up before the 4.2 cut. Each registered plugin spins up its own worker pool, and with the Quillmark team shipping three new schema validators this quarter, we're going to brush against the per-host thread ceiling. Nothing scary yet, but the release manager should confirm staging mirrors these numbers before sign-off. We sized everything assuming the Harlowe cluster's current eight-core nodes. The constants we'll ship with are below.

limits module of kagug-tahop:
RATE_LIMITS = {
    "holath": 1,
    "druael": 10,
}

Runbook note for plugin authors: the Wrenfold session-token refresh bug bites when your plugin caches a token past its rotation window. Symptom is a 401 roughly every 55 minutes even though the SDK claims auto-refresh. Workaround until 3.2 ships: call refreshSession() yourself on any 401 and retry once. Your local test harness needs the sandbox broker enabled, plus the refresh credential, which goes in your env file on the line that follows.

vault entry, fawif-tadup: COURIER_KEY29=fba3dedb47dad65bab6e255d088f1

Hi team,

Before I hand off the 3.2 release, please note the humidity sensor drift reported on Verdana controllers in the Elmbrook trial site. Drift exceeds 4% after roughly ten days of continuous operation; firmware 3.2.1 adds an automatic recalibration cycle every 72 hours. Support should advise growers to install 3.2.1 and trigger a manual recalibration once. The hotfix bundle must be verified before distribution, so I'm including the signing key used for the 3.2.1 packages below.

release key, fahof-yagap: bky3_m5d

## 10:47 — Rendering regression isolated

After careful bisection, we confirmed the template renderer in Marrowleaf began recompiling partials on every request following the cache-key refactor. Median render time rose from 40ms to 610ms on the dashboard views. For those new to the team: partial compilation is expected to happen once per deploy, not per request. We restored memoization, verified with the synthetic template suite, and redeployed. The remediated build carries the token recorded below.

trace token, bagag-kawep: htk6_d2d45a